Visiting the School
Canberra Grammar School is all about the people, the relationships and the wonderful learning that takes place. The best way to catch a glimpse of this is to visit us on a normal school day.
If you live in a rural or regional area you may want to visit us at a Field Day, Exhibition or Show; we would love to meet you and help with any enquiries you may have
Please contact the Registrar to arrange a time suitable for you to visit, attend a School Open Day or visit us at one of the regional events listed below. Of course, you will also have an opportunity to meet staff and students, and at our Open Days enjoy morning tea and take a behind the scenes tour of the School.

Parking for visitors attending the Open Day at the Red Hill campus is available in the main carpark, with entry from 40 Monaro Crescent. Guides will direct visitors to the Tim Murray Theatre in the Performing Arts Centre, for a short presentation from the School's Head, Dr Justin Garrick.
Student guides will conduct tours of the School's facilities and be available to answer questions.
